Subject: Gross-Margin Review

Team,

Margin review on the Ferro line is done. Blended margin slipped 2.1 points, driven by freight and the Aldwyn rework costs. Mitigations identified; details in the attached deck. Incoming director Pryce should read before Thursday's session. The forward plan is stated in the confidential note below.

internal memo for tagef-hadup: Gross margin on Ulaath came in at 15 percent against a plan of 5 percent. Only 7 of the 120 pilot accounts renewed Ulaath, so a churn review is set for October 15.

**Q: How often does ParityScope recheck hotel rates after a mismatch?**

ParityScope rechecks flagged properties every 20 minutes for the first two hours, then hourly until parity is restored or the flag is dismissed. Rechecks hit the Dunmore aggregation layer, not the channel partners directly, so they don't count against partner rate limits. False positives usually trace to currency rounding on the Kestrel feed. Dismissed flags are audited weekly. To report a recurring false positive, contact the parity team at the address below.

alerts address for kafof-bagag: kasael@olvarqdyn.corp

03:14 — Migration phase two kicked off on the Bramblewick orders service. We used the expand-contract trick: new column added, dual writes enabled, old readers untouched, so traffic never blipped. Worth noting for newer folks — the backfill job throttles itself when replica lag passes two seconds, which is why it looked "stuck" for a while. It wasn't. Zero downtime held through the whole window. The deploy that carried this migration is identified by the token below.

build token for kajog-baguf: htk14_e43bf70f92bbf6

Heads up: if the Lintrock baseline file in the Quarrow repo drifts from main, CI fails with a "stale baseline" error even when the code is fine. Quick fix is to regenerate the baseline on a clean checkout and re-push. If a customer build is blocked, confirm the failing run matches the token below before escalating.

build token for yadug-yagag: htk21_c863c33eb8b82c0c9c152